Bendix was fumbling with trying to at least stay afloat in the game of the laundry machine industry with machines that were interesting. Even though most of them worked poorly in comparison to other machines, they did try to compete. Personally, I never cared for any of the Bendix machines and even though the top load rubber tub washer seems to have washed well, the extraction was so poor it was not worth having in my opinion. The combo units were huge heavy tank like machines that held very little and barely did an adequate job of cleaning and the front load washers were much the same way. By the time the 60's came along, Bendix was practically a memory. Bendix washers were one step up from a wringer washer, but not much more. They began the race of automatic washers at least here in the USA and were eliminated fairly early in the race. But they really did start something BIG!
